Handover Note — Prototype Transfer

Marta, I'm passing responsibility for the two Veldrin K-9 prototype units to you as of Thursday. Both are packed in anti-static cases, logged in the asset register, and cleared for transport to the Oakhollow Test Facility. Battery packs travel separately per safety policy. Please confirm the seals before release and note the condition in the transfer log. The confidential hand-over instruction for the courier follows below.

drop instructions, kajof-fajog: the ulaion silmir courier leaves the joreth tamvan pelox lamath casion druiel oliys belys ledger at gate 5463 under passcode 656217

# Break-Glass: CompactKite Log Compaction

Hey reviewer — if compaction on the Ferrow message queue wedges and on-call can't reach the admin plane, break-glass applies. Grab the emergency operator role, pause compaction on the stuck partition, and file an incident note within an hour. Unsealing the emergency credential bundle requires the recovery passphrase shown directly below.

unlock words, kajog-bahif: wendor-praael-ralys-julvan-kasath-kelys-wenmir-wenius-julax

Facilities desk — Floor 6 at Orrinbrook Plaza opens Monday. Furniture install finishes Friday; signage Saturday. Lifts will serve the floor from 07:00. Staff cards are not yet provisioned for the new readers, so direct early arrivals to the stairwell door on six. It opens with the code below.

staff pass of baweg-bawep = bdg-AIU-1

## Authentication

The Smashtrace pipeline ingests crash reports from the Quillbird mobile app via the internal Relayhut service. All requests must carry a service key in the request header; unauthenticated payloads are rejected and not queued for retry. Keys are rotated quarterly by the Foxmere platform team. For local testing, use the staging key provided below.

API key for bageg-kajef: vxb2-ss